Growth Drilling program10 Jun 2021 23:40
From RNS 28 Jan 2021:
"Approximately 65,000m of growth-related drilling is planned over the next two quarters. Further drilling of the Northern Breccia Zone is ongoing to support the potential expansion of the existing Inferred Mineral Resource. Drill testing and interpretation of the geological and mineralisation controls of the Eastern Breccia Zone is ongoing. Planned growth drilling will also target potential resource extensions of the South East Crescent and Breccia below and adjacent to the existing resource shell. Further targets outside of Havieron, but within the Havieron Joint Venture area, have been identified with the potential to conduct drilling to test these targets in the future".
Drill results to date:
RNS 28 Jan 138,504m drilled for 153 holes
RNS 11 Mar 154,953m drilled for 179 holes (16,449m for 26 holes since 28 Jan)
RNS 29 Apr 158,663m drilled for 183 holes (3,710m for 4 holes since 11 March)
RNS 10 Jun 164,420m drilled for 190 holes (5,757m for 7 holes since 29 April)
Total drilled 28 Jan to 10 Jun: 25,916m for 37 holes
Based on the current rate of progress it does not seem likely that the target of 65,000m drilling will be met by 30 June. Or does it?
